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ll start by conducting a thorough assessment of your property to identify the extent of the microbial growth.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and growth, and we’ll work with you to create a customized plan to address the issue. This may involve drying out the affected area, removing contaminated materials, or applying specialized treatments.

Step 2: Drying and Dehumidification

Next, we’ll use powerful drying equipment to remove excess moisture from the affected area. This may involve setting up dehumidifiers, fans, and other equipment to speed up the drying process. Our goal is to create a dry environment that’s inhospitable to microbial growth.

Step 3: Containment and Removal

Once the area is dry, we’ll contain the affected area to prevent further contamination. This may involve sealing off doors and vents, or using negative air pressure to prevent spores from spreading. Our team will then carefully remove any contaminated materials, such as drywall or carpeting, and dispose of them properly.

Step 4: Treatment and Application

With the area contained and cleaned, we’ll apply specialized treatments to remove any remaining microbial growth. This may involve using antimicrobial sprays, foams, or other products to kill off bacteria, mold, and mildew. Our team will also apply sealants and coatings to prevent re-growth.

Step 5: Final Cleanup and Inspection

Finally, we’ll conduct a thorough inspection to ensure that the area is completely clean and free of microbial growth. Our team will also perform a final cleanup to remove any remaining debris or contaminants.

Antimicrobial Treatment Services v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small area of mold or mildew Yes No DIY can be effective for small areas, but be sure to use proper safety equipment and follow instructions carefully.
Large area of microbial growth No Yes Large areas need specialized equipment and expertise to contain and remove safely.
Hidden moisture or water damage No Yes Hidden moisture can lead to bigger problems if not addressed properly.
Health concerns related to microbial growth No Yes Health concerns need professional attention to ensure safe and effective treatment.
Unpleasant odors in your HVAC system No Yes Unpleasant odors can be a sign of microbial growth, and need professional attention to remove.
Visible signs of pest infestation No Yes Pest infestations can be related to microbial growth, and need professional attention to contain and remove safely.
